Illinois state officials say the Women, Infants and Children program or WIC will continue despite the partial shutdown of the federal government.
The Illinois Department of Human Services says it's received contingency funds from the U.S. Department of Agriculture.
That means WIC services will continue through October.
Illinois has about 280,000 WIC program participants.
IDHS Secretary Michelle Saddler says WIC participants should keep their scheduled appointments.
Saddler says they also can continue to use vouchers.
